Subject: DR drill — string extraction script

Hi Tomas, as part of next week's disaster-recovery drill for Lingopress, we'll rebuild the translation-string extraction tooling from the cold backup. Please review the restore steps before Thursday: the script, its glossary cache, and the CI hook all come from one encrypted snapshot. Restoration can't proceed until the snapshot is unlocked, so I'm including the recovery passphrase immediately below for the drill.

vault phrase of yadug-haweg = holath-ulaath

## Data Stores: Digest Scheduler (Mailloom)

The batch email digest scheduler runs every 20 minutes and reads pending digest windows from the scheduling store. Release managers should note that schema changes here require draining the queue first, since in-flight jobs pin the old schema. The nightly compaction job runs at 02:00 UTC and should not overlap a release window. The scheduler connects to its store using the string below.

primary connection of tagag-bafof = postgresql://fraius_svc:opSiWuF@db-ffd7.torvanet.test:5432/ulaax

Subject: Handover — deep-link routing

Taking over from me: the Trailhop deep-link router is mis-sending some profile links to the home screen on fresh installs. Workaround deployed; fix lands next release. Tickets tagged "deeplink-fallback" can be resolved with the workaround note. Anything outside that pattern, forward to the mobile routing owners.

billing contact of bagap-kahip = druix@kelvisoft.internal